A recent Fox News national survey indicates significant support for voter ID laws as Congress debates the SAVE America Act, which would mandate photo identification for federal elections. The act, which passed the U.S. House of Representatives in February, is currently stalled in the Senate. The survey, conducted from July 17 to July 20, 2026, shows that approximately 83% of registered voters support requiring photo ID to register and 77% to vote. Support for voter ID has consistently ranged from 77% to 85% in Fox News polling since 2011.

The poll also reveals that nearly all Republicans (96% for registration, 95% for voting) favor the requirement, while about 8 in 10 independents (83%, 77%) and 72% of Democrats support it. Confidence in eligible voters being able to vote stands at 76%, though only 61% are confident that ineligible voters will be prevented from voting.

Regarding mail-in voting, nearly two-thirds (64%) of respondents favor universal mail-in voting, with support varying across party lines. While approximately 90% of Democrats and 70% of independents support mail-in voting, around 60% of Republicans oppose it. A slight majority (51%) express confidence that mail-in ballots will be counted accurately, with trust varying among party affiliations.

The survey also found that 70% of voters support counting ballots postmarked by Election Day, even if they arrive later. Overall, 60% of respondents are confident that the final vote count will be fair and accurate, although confidence levels differ among party lines. The poll was conducted by Beacon Research and Shaw & Company Research, involving 1,003 registered voters with a margin of error of ±3 percentage points.
